Responsibilities
Provide compassionate personal care and support to residents within the Mooroolbark Manor Care Community. Work across a flexible 7-day rotating roster to ensure high-quality care and joy for residents.
Requirements
Applicants must hold a Certificate III or IV in Individual Support/Aged Care, a Certificate in Disability, or be a current nursing student. Mandatory requirements include a pre-employment medical, police check, and NDIS Worker Screening Clearance.

Opal HealthCare has 142 Care Communities across Australia, offering residential aged care with services for respite, dementia care, palliative care, and rehabilitation. We have 24/7 nurse care and the hospitality of home-cooked meals in every one of our Care Communities.
